Cannabis is grown from one of 2 s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ring genetic information from 2 parent plants and can express lots of various combinations of qualities: some from the mother, some from the father, and some characteristics from both. In business cannabis production, generally, growers will plant lots of seeds of one stress and select the very best plant. They will then take clones from that individual plant, which enables constant genes for mass production. If marijuana is legal in your state, you can buy seeds or clones from a regional dispensary, or online through various seed banks.
Growing from seed can produce a more powerful plant with more solid genes.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, generally since se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ds directly into an outside garden in early spring, even in cool, damp climates. If growing outside, some growers prefer to germinate seeds within since they are delicate in the beginning phases of development. Indoors, you can provide weed seedlings extra light to help them along, and then transplant them outside when huge enough. You can also lessen headaches and avoid the trouble of seed germination and sexing plants by starting with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ically identical to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is called the "mother." Through cloning, you can create a new harvest with precise reproductions of your favorite plant. feminized hemp seeds. Due to the fact that genes equal, a clone will provide you a plant with the same characteristics as the mom, such as flavor,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, etc. So if you stumble upon a specific stress or phenotype you truly like, you may want to clone it to reproduce more buds that have the same results and attributes - how to make feminized seeds. With cloning, you do not need to get brand-new seeds every time you wish to grow another plantyou just take a cutting of the old plantand you do not have to sprout seeds or sex them out and get rid of the males.
Another drawback to clones is they can handle unfavorable traits from the mother plant as well. If the mom has a disease, brings in bugs, or grows weak branches, its clones will most likely have the exact same concerns. Additionally, every veteran grower will tell you that clones break down over time. Feminized marijuana seeds will produce just female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to eliminate males or stress over female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female cannabis plantthe resulting seeds are almost similar to the self-pollinated female parent, as just one set of genes exists.
This is attained through several techniques: By spraying the plant with an option of colloidal silver, a liquid including tiny particles of silver, Through a method referred to as rodelization, in which a female plant pushed previous maturity can pollinate another female,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ormonal agent that sets off germination (this is much less common) The majority of experienced or business growers will not utilize feminized seeds because they just contain one set of genes, and these need to never ever be utilized for breeding purposes. However, a great deal of starting growers begin with feminized seeds due to the fact that they get rid of the worry of needing to deal with male plants. autoflower seeds feminized.

They are simple to grow due to the fact that you don't have to fret about light cycles and how much light a plant gets. A lot of cannabis plants start flowering when the quantity of light they get on a daily basis reduces (how to make feminized seeds). Outdoors, this takes place when the sun begins setting previously in the day as the season turns from summer to fall. autoflower marijuana seeds. Indoor growers can manage when a plant flowers by reducing the day-to-day amount of light plants get from 18 hours to 12 hours.
Autoflowers can be begun in early spring and will flower throughout the longest days of summer, benefiting from high quality light to get larger y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can start aut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all. Also,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any small grow, or growing outdoors where you do not desire your next-door ne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ple huge downsides, though: Autoflower strains are understood for being less powerful. Likewise, since they are small in stature, they usually don't produce big yields.
Autoflowering strains need some preparation, as they will grow rapidly and start to flower whether or not you're all set for them. C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own collectively as cannabinoidsfound in the marijuana plant. For many years, humans have actually chosen plants for high-THC material, making cannabis with high levels of CBD unusual. The genetic pathways through which THC is manufactured by the plant are different than those for CBD production. Cannabis utilized for hemp production has actually been selected for other qualities, including a low THC content, so as to abide by the 2018 Farm Expense.
As interest in CBD as a medication has actually grown, lots of breeders have actually cr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These pressures have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C content together with significant quantities of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these ranges are now widely offered online and through dispensaries. It must be noted, however, that any plant grown from these seeds is not guaranteed to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es numerous years to produce a seed line that produces constant outcomes - feminized seeds usa. A grower wanting to produce marijuana with a specific THC to CBD ratio will require to grow from a checked and proven clone or seed.

There are lots of methods to germinate seeds, however for the most typical and simplest technique, you will require: Two clean plates, Four paper towels, Seeds, Pure water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els should be soaked but shouldn't have excess water running.
Then, place the cannabis seeds at least an inch apart from each other and cover them with the remaining two water-soaked paper towels (feminized seeds for sale). To develop a dark, safeguarded space,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Make certain the area the seeds remain in is warm, someplace between 70-85F. After finishing these steps, it's time to wait. Inspect the paper towels as soon as a day to ensure they're still saturated, and if they are losing wetness, use more water to keep the seeds pleased. Some seeds sprout really quickly while others can take a while, however usually, seeds ought to sprout in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ually germinated once the seed splits and a single grow appears. The grow is the taproot, which will become the primary stem of the plant, and seeing it is a sign of effective germination.
